ich verstehe dein problem nicht ganz.
was soll da wo weg und ist jetzt falsch?
Hallo,
ich hab da mal schon wieder eine Frage zu CSS. Wir haben hier ein Layout wo der Header auf 1280px ausgelegt ist und der Content auf 1024px. Das Layout ist zentriert und beinhaltet auch ein Hintergrundbild das je nach Auflösung mehr oder weniger zeigt. Wir würden dieses Layout (natürlich zentriert) gerne auch auf einer 1024px Auflösung darstellen und die überschüssigen Inhalte einfach rechts und links aus dem Sichtbereich schieben.
Ich kann natürlich das ganze mit einem
machen, allerdings ist dann das erwünschte Hintergrundbild weg. Hat eventuell jemand nen Tipp für mich wie sich so etwas bewerkstelligen lässt?Code:width: 1280px; position: absolute; left: 50%; margin-left: -640px;
Hier der Link zur Seite: Über uns- Tigersites
Geändert von gbauer81 (21.04.2009 um 14:45 Uhr)
ich verstehe dein problem nicht ganz.
was soll da wo weg und ist jetzt falsch?
Geändert von Ingo187 (23.04.2009 um 08:30 Uhr)
Also, ich versuch das ganze mal am Header zu erklären. Dieser ist 1280px groß und zentriert ausgerichtet. Auf einer 1024px soll nun der Header ebenfalls zentriert sein und das was recht und links zuviel vom header übrig ist soll sozusagen einfach rechts und links vom browser verschwinden.
ah ok einfach als hintergundbild einbinden?
also nen container wo das bild im hintergund zentriert ist.
ich versteh das problem nicht...
erst mal wieso legste ne seite auf mehr als 1024 breite aus?
du willst also dass dein content_wrapper kleiner als 1280px px breit werden kann aber ohne dass der scrollbar unten aufgeht?
ich würde sagen geht nicht...
also nciht mit ner festen breite.
evtl über prozentangaben....
ich würde probieren dein problem über das body hintergrundbild zu lösen.
verstehe auch immer noch nicht warum du ne 1280px breite willst...
ich denke mal willst das bild auch wenn mans weiter aufzieht ne?
ich würde es über den hintergund machen.
also übern body.
margin-right: 0pt;
margin-left: 0pt;
top: ...px;
width: 100%;
background-image: url(....jpg);
background-repeat : no-repeat;
background-position : center;
so kann deer container größer und kleiner werden...ohne balken
Hallo Günni,
bin mir nicht sicher, ob ich Dich richtig verstehe. Wenn Du magst – teste mal bitte folgendes:
div#wrapper → width: 990px; (margin bleibt so)
div#header → width kommt weg; background-position: 50% 0% (statt 0% 0%)
div#content_wrapper → width kommt weg
div#inner_content_wrapper → margin-left kommt weg
Sieht das dann so aus, wie Du es möchtest?
Grüße: Emil
http://emil-webdesign.net/; CSS-Layouts: Gleich hohe Spalten, Inhalt zuerst. TYPO3-Templates.
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)
Lesezeichen